Process of a 3D animation.

now that I have finished my latest animation reel I wanted to share with you the process needed to create a professional 3D animation.

0.- Everything is in the idea.

Before opening any 3D application there is a lot to do before.
If you're doing a character animation you have to study in depth the characters, how they are, how they got there, what makes them tick, their goal, their physic aspect, etc.

In case you're working with an audio that has voice you also have to analyse it. Find the pitch differences, what they mean, what emotions they transmit, etc.

Once you have your notes together and know what you're working with you can start conceptualising an idea.

1.- Reference.

To be able to create a credible 3D animation it has to be based in real life body mechanics and acting. This is what the video reference is for.

At this point you know the characters, know the story and have a clear idea for your acting choices. Its time for you to get in front of a camera.

You're always going to have to follow your directors indications. Like frame number limit, preset camera frame, use of props, etc.
But this doesn't matter much for a video reference.

You also can look for references in the Internet, like walk cycles, animals, etc. But probably no reference is going to match with your characters personality, therefore its always advisable to film yourself.

2.- Thumbnail.

We still aren't ready to start with the 3D animation.

Once we have our video references we can create a collage using the best acting parts, and adjusting the length to the directors indications.

Now we can create a 2D animation using our reference to mark all the important poses, and ideas we might have and couldn't film in real life. Also exaggerate poses, acting ideas, arcs, movements, etc.

3.- Blocking and blocking plus.

We are finally ready to jump into 3D.

As we have created our 2D thumbnails we know exactly what to do in 3D. We have everything we need, you timing, poses, basically we know every movement the characters are going to do, when and how.

Its time to pose in 3D space our characters, using the thumbnails as reference, creating a blocking animation solely with the poses needed to transmit our idea.

At this stage we need the approval of our supervisor so we can continue .

After we have our blocking approved. We can now tackle the blocking plus, adding a lot more poses like in-betweens. As much poses we need so the characters move exactly like we intent to. And our lip sync should be flawless.

Also, before the next stage we have to get rig of all technical difficulties. Prop constrains, gimbal rotations, etc.

4.- Refine and polish.

At this point we have technically have everything in place and as we want it. Its time to refine and polish out animation curves of every single control of the rig. Refining spacing, slow in, slow out, etc. Not leaving anything to automated interpolation of the 3D application.

Sometimes we still can get changes from the director at this stage. But optimally all changes were made in blocking plus.

Some animators adjust their timing in the animations curves and others posing the character almost every frame, or mix of both.

One the final animation is approved other departments handle everything needed for the render.
